LAKEWOOD, Colo. /PRNewswire/ — Natural Grocers®, the nation’s largest family-operated natural and organic retailer is proud to promote the second short film within its “Meet Your Farmer” film series: “It’s Just Chicken” in stores and online.

“It’s Just Chicken” is the second short film within Natural Grocers’ “Meet Your Farmer” film series. The series is designed to give a voice to farmers and ranchers who are changing the way food is produced today, to ensure a livable, healthy tomorrow.

It’s Just Chicken” is centered around the founders of Mary’s Free Range Chicken (Mary’s), and how they raise healthy, happy chickens (both non-GMO and organic birds). Mary’s farming practices significantly differ from commercial factory farm operations as these U.S. family farmers focus on raising healthy birds treated with care and respect. All the chickens have free range outdoor access, eat either non-GMO feed or 100% organic feed (which is naturally non-GMO) that is free from animal byproducts, and they receive no antibiotics ever.

ABOUT NATURAL GROCERS BY VITAMIN COTTAGE
Founded in 1955, Natural Grocers by Vitamin Cottage, Inc. (NYSE: NGVC) is an expanding specialty retailer of natural and organic groceries, body care products, and dietary supplements. The products sold by Natural Grocers must meet strict quality guidelines and may not contain artificial colors, flavors, preservatives or sweeteners, or partially hydrogenated or hydrogenated oils. The Company sells only USDA-certified organic produce and exclusively pasture-raised, non-confinement dairy products, and free-range eggs. Natural Grocers’ flexible smaller-store format allows it to offer affordable prices in a shopper-friendly, clean, and convenient retail environment. The Company also provides extensive free science-based Nutrition Education programs to help customers make informed health and nutrition choices. The company has 166 stores in 21 states. CHARLOTTE, N.C /PRNewswire/ — To salute ten years of showcasing the dynamism of Historically Black Colleges and Universities (HBCU) marching bands, Webber Marketing (WM), creators of the National Battle of the Bands (NBOTB), is set to release the first three films from the NBOTB series on YouTube, presented by Pepsi. This move is designed to provide fans with open access to these pivotal documentaries, reflecting on the influence and legacy of HBCU marching bands.

National Battle of the Bands films premiere on YouTube in honor of 10th Anniversary Celebration

The inaugural film, “A Salute to HBCU Marching Bands,” which first aired in 2021, will be made available on YouTube on Friday, April 26, at 8:00 p.m. EST. The subsequent releases— “A Salute to the Battle,” first shown in 2022, and “The Road to Houston: Preparing to Battle,” from 2023—will follow suit on May 3 and May 10, respectively, each premiering at 8:00 p.m. EST. Moreover, the most recent installment, “The Legacy of HBCU Marching Bands,” aired this past February and will be celebrated again in June during Black Music Month, syndicated across over 50 markets. Dates and locations for this re-airing will be forthcoming on NationalBattleoftheBands.com/salute.

The annual musical showcase was created to amplify the visibility of HBCU marching bands, highlight the band members’ talent, and the significance of the band culture at HBCUs and across the country. The NBOTB aids in scholarships for those participating colleges and universities in support of its mission to showcase the role bands play in educating aspiring musicians and developing future leaders.

About National Battle of the Bands: 
The National Battle of the Bands’ (NBOTB) mission is to enhance the exposure of Historically Black Colleges and Universities (HBCUs), their marching bands, and their roles in educating aspiring musicians and developing future leaders. The musical showcase, hosted in collaboration between Webber Marketing and the Harris County – Houston Sports Authority, occurs annually in Houston, TX, at NRG stadium. Event organizers have generated over $1.3 million in scholarships for the participating colleges and universities. www.nationalbattleofthebands.com

NEW YORK /PRNewswire/ — BroadwayHD co-founder Bonnie Comley has been named the 2024 Stevie Awards’ Gold Winner for Best Entrepreneur in Media & Entertainment, highlighting her outstanding contributions to the world of theater and digital media. The complete list of winners can be accessed here: Stevie Winners 2024

Bonnie Comley of BroadwayHD

Bonnie Comley, a three-time Tony Award-winning theater producer and the visionary behind BroadwayHD, the on-demand digital streaming service for theater, has been recognized by the Stevie Awards for her exceptional achievements in the media and entertainment industry. This prestigious accolade underscores her innovative leadership and steadfast commitment to making high-quality theater accessible to global audiences.

On May 4, 2024, a historic event took place at Life Time PENN 1 in New York City. Tennis Grand Slam Champion Andre Agassi, along with top-rated pickleball pros Ben Johns, Collin Johns, Tyson McGuffin, and Anna Bright, gathered for an exhilarating pickleball showdown. As the world’s fastest-growing sport, pickleball continues to captivate audiences, and this event was no exception.


Over 300 guests had the privilege of watching this exciting display of athleticism and camaraderie. Some lucky individuals even had the opportunity to play alongside these esteemed professionals. The atmosphere was electric as the crowd cheered on their favorite players, basking in the thrill of the competition.

Bahram Akradi, Life Time Founder, Chairman, and CEO, expressed his enthusiasm for the event, stating, “This easily goes down as one of the most exciting days for Life Time in New York City since our Life Time Sky opening in 2016.” Akradi, an avid tennis and pickleball player himself, recognized the significance of having these world-class athletes together. The event marked the opening of PENN 1 as the city’s iconic pickleball destination, cementing Life Time’s commitment to expanding access, enhancing programming, and building a community around racquet sports.

Life Time has been making waves in the racquet sports world, exemplified by their appointment of Andre Agassi as the inaugural chair of the Life Time Pickleball and Tennis Board. Agassi’s involvement underscores the company’s dedication to fostering the growth of racquet sports. Life Time has also formed partnerships with elite pickleball players such as Ben and Collin Johns, who have created a series of instructional videos exclusively available through the Life Time digital app.

Since 2021, Life Time has become the largest owner and operator of permanent pickleball courts, boasting over 680 courts nationwide, with nine located in New York City. The company has also hosted multiple MLP and PPA tournaments, including their own Pickleball Classic. The May 4 event showcased the support from key Life Time partners, including JOOLA, DUPR, and lululemon, who have all contributed to the growth of racquet sports.

Life Time PENN 1, which opened on April 15, has already become a hotspot for pickleball enthusiasts. With seven street-level pickleball courts, it offers a vibrant community for play, leagues, clinics, and tournaments for players of all skill levels. Life Time operates nine destinations in Manhattan and Brooklyn, and Life Time Sky has two indoor pickleball courts.
